Check.<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/blogs.iwu.edu\/factrack\/files\/2019\/05\/DSC00392.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"alignleft wp-image-2166\" src=\"https:\/\/blogs.iwu.edu\/factrack\/files\/2019\/05\/DSC00392.jpg\" alt=\"\" width=\"150\" height=\"100\" \/><\/a>3) It\u2019s a long walk to Zimbabwe, which shares the falls with Zambia, an extra visa, and an extra charge for admission to the Zimbabwe side, but you do have the opportunity of getting another stamp on your passport, a walk across a bridge that was originally part of the vision Cecil John Rhodes had for a Cape-to-Cairo railroad (and now in addition the site of a bungee jumping station). The Zimbabwe side has the deeper channel, with most of the water all year round. In May, the beginning of winter, the falls are almost at their peak, so it\u2019s not essential to go to the other side. It does, however, offer access to the town of Victoria Falls, which has a wonderfully luxurious colonial hotel.
